Honeywell MP909D1318/U
Pneumatic Actuators, 8-13LBS 2-3/8" JIT
Product Description
This pneumatic actuator operates within a force range of 8 to 13 psi, ensuring effective control of valves and dampers in HVAC applications. With an overall diameter of 2.40625 in (61 mm) and a stroke length of 2.375 in (61 mm), it is suitable for various valve and damper sizes.
The device features a spring return mechanism and can function independently or in sequence with other actuators. It supports a maximum operating pressure of 30 psi (207 kPa) and a minimum of 8 psi (55 kPa), making it versatile for different operational demands. The actuator is also built to withstand ambient temperatures ranging from 50 °F (10 °C) to 140 °F (60 °C) and can operate in humidity levels from 5% to 95% non-condensing.
Included with the actuator is an external mounting bracket (14002850-001). The actuator's linear motion and pneumatic air connection type make it ideal for damper compatibility, enhancing its application in HVAC systems. This product is UL Recognized under Report R18118.
